Tryst Gastro Lounge — Restaurant in Saint Petersburg

Name
Tryst Gastro Lounge
Description
Modern fare with global twists served in a Victorian-accented, loungey space with long marble bar.

After visiting Tryst for a second experience, this business is worthy of a constructive review. This is a highly competitive area with Stillwater Tavern, BellBrava, Cassis, Bacchus, Ceviche, Parkshore Grill, and Fresco’s, just to name few, within eyesight. To compete, you must “Bring It” on every level, every time. On both occasions the Hangover Bloody Mary was ordered and both times it took 35 to 40 minutes to get it. The first time the excuse was that it took a while to cook the slider, the second time the manager said some staff had called it. When we sat down on the second visit, our eventual server was busy placing pillows on the outdoor seating, and completely ignoring us, even though they had been open for an hour. We sat several minutes, until the bartender saw our look of disdain and at least acknowledged our presence, and brought some water. You would think that training and basic problem-solving skills would dictate to serve a paying seated customer, instead of arranging pillows, where there were no customers. We were seconds away from walking out. This comes down to poor training and even if staff calls in, that is ultimately also a management issue. Own it. The Hangover Bloody Mary is amazing. The “Slider” is a prime thick cut of ground beef, and very delicious. The Blistered Shishito Peppers were also excellent. The Crab Cakes Eggs Benedict, which seems to be popular all over Pinellas, was also great, with the crab not being overly salty, as is sometimes the case. This business has a lot of potential, with an interesting menu, but without a well-executed customer service element, this place won’t survive. The response from the owner confirms that there is a complete lack of ownership for addressing the inherent service problems, and if you actually read my review, you would see that I already gave you a second chance. The owner seems to like to cut and paste; "Come back and see us soon", in all of the stock responses. Lame, very lame. You don't deserve a 3rd chance. I will visit the next business that will occupy your prime location in the future.

My first time here and I just adored it. The outdoor seating was off to the side a bit so we didn't have to deal with all the people walking along the sidewalk, the building looked a mix between edgy and cute, and as we were leaving someone was setting up to play live music (this was on a Tuesday night). Our waiter was very friendly and helpful in describing the different dishes, and I love when I feel so comfortable with one that we can just chat for a little bit and enjoy the added company. We ordered the Brussel Sprouts and the Tuna Poke served on puffed shrimp chips. I was hesitant when I was told the brussels came with no sauce or special seasoning, but they were cooked perfectly, and looked slighty charged which gave it a nice crunch and actually added a boost of flavor to it that with the right touch of seasoning made it delicious. I am also on a self appointed mission to find the best brussel sprout dish in the St. Pete and Tampa area, so this dish I would definitely come back for! I have never had a shrimp chip before, or tuna poke served in that manner, but that plus the sauce gave it a kind of taco feel and taste, and the chip itself didn't mask or take away from the poke, but gave it a crunch that was very good and was a nice accompaniment. I loved both of the dishes, my company did as well, and when we left I was actually really sad because I kind of just wanted to sit and try more items on the menu. It all looked so good!

Popped in for a quick bite and a drink. The atmosphere and music is great. The food was average and the drinks were alright. I’m not sure if they were short staffed or if the staff was busy but, our party of four, three of us were served food at the same time while one was left out. We waited for about five minutes without any word on the missing entree. We stopped a staff member to ask about it and they brought it over to us. The food by that time was cold/warm. The beef slider was dry, pulled pork over cooked and Mahi had a burnt taste to it. The bathroom also needed cleaning. There was toilet paper all over the floor and one of the stalls didn’t lock properly. If you’re stopping in for just a drink, chat and enjoy the music this spot would be good. Other than that there are better places on the strip to eat.
